MANUAL UPDATESWhenever an interim revision to the publication is required the informationwill be listed on the Record of Temporary Revisions page, which precedesthe Table of Contents page. The Temporary Publication Notice (TPN)provides detailed revision information to selective sections of the parentpublication. Each TPN is identified with the parent publication numberand a sequentially assigned revision number indicating the revision levelof the parent publication it has been issued against. For example:TPN_AWBPRM64J-1 is the first interim revision issued against PRM64,Rev J, TPN_AWBPRM64J-2 is the second interim revision and so forth.Whenever a general revision of the parent document is required, all TPN’swill be incorporated and the publication’s revision number is advanced.For example: The PRM, Rev K publication will replace PRM, Rev J andincludes the information previously released as TPN_AWBPRM64J-1,J-2, J-3, etc.

Consult the Cleveland Wheel & Brakes website for current servicepublications and any TPN’s that have been issued against it. For additionalinformation regarding publication availability please contact the ClevelandWheels & Brakes Technical Support Team.

A. Conditioning ProceduresWhen new linings have been installed, it is important to condition themproperly to obtain the service life designed into them. The metallic andorganic linings are not conditioned in the same manner because theyhave different operating characteristics. Separate conditioningprocedures are given for metallic and organic linings.

NON-ASBESTOS METALLICORGANIC LININGS LININGS

1. Taxi aircraft for 1500 feet with engineat 1700 rpm applying brake pedal forceas needed to develop a 5-10 mph taxispeed.

2. Allow the brakes to cool for 10 to 15minutes.

3. Apply brakes and check for restraintat high static throttle. If brakes hold,conditioning is complete.

4. If brakes cannot hold aircraft duringstatic run-up, allow brakes tocompletely cool and repeat steps 1through 3.

1. Perform two (2) consecutive full stopbraking applications from 30 to 35knots. Do not allow the brake discs tocool substantially between the stops.

2. Allow the brakes to cool for 10 to 15minutes.

3. Apply brakes and check for restraintat high static throttle. If brakes hold,conditioning is complete.

4. If brakes cannot hold aircraft duringstatic run-up, allow brakes to coolcompletely and repeat steps 1through 3.

CAUTION: DUE TO THE EFFICIENCY OF THESE BRAKES,EXTREMELY HARD BRAKING ON AIRCRAFT WITH TAIL WHEELS

COULD RESULT IN LIFTING THE TAIL FROM THE GROUND.

These conditioning procedures will wear off high spots and generatesufficient heat to create a thin layer of glazed material at the lining frictionsurface. Normal brake usage should generate enough heat to maintainthe glaze throughout the life of the lining.

Properly conditioned linings will provide many hours of maintenance freeservice. A visual inspection of the brake disc will indicate the liningcondition. A smooth surface, one without grooves, indicates the liningsare properly glazed. If the disc is rough (grooved), the linings must bereglazed. The conditioning procedure should be performed wheneverthe rough disc condition is observed. Light use, such as in taxiing, willcause the glaze to be worn rapidly.

B. Brake Lining Wear LimitsThe minimum replacement thickness on metallic and organic linings is0.100 inch (2.54 mm). Refer to Figure A1.

NOTE: On some designs the metallic lining is bonded directly to thepressure plate and back plate. In these cases, the part shouldbe replaced when the lining material is worn to 0.030 inch(0.76 mm) thick.

Figure A1Minimum Lining Thickness

3

For equipment used on Piper Aztec (using either 164-00206 or164-03206 disc), see PRM19 or follow the procedure below:

• First, measure linings as shown in Figure A1. Linings worn below.100 inch are cause for replacement.

• If linings are still usable or are replaced, measure the cumulativethickness of two linings, disc and pressure plate as shown in FigureA1-1. If the stack measures less than 1.00 (1 inch) with good linings(linings above .100 inch) the brake disc is considered belowminimum wear thickness and should be replaced.

C. Brake Disc Minimum Thickness

Figure A2 – Disc Thickness Measurement

"A" MINIMUMTHICKNESS

Under average field conditions, a brake disc should give years of troublefree service. However, unimproved fields, standing water, heavy industrialpollution or infrequent use of the aircraft may necessitate more frequentinspection of discs to prolong the life of the brake lining.

Generally, the disc faces should be checked for wear (Figure A2 Dim.“A”), grooves, deep scratches, excessive general pitting or coning of thebrake disc. Coning beyond 0.015 inch (0.381 mm) in either directionwould be cause for replacement.

Single or isolated grooves up to 0.030 inch (0.76 mm) deep should notbe cause for replacement, although general grooving of the disc faceswill reduce lining life.

Discs are plated for special applications only; therefore, rust in varyingdegrees can occur. If a powder rust appears, one or two brakingapplications during taxi should wipe the disc clear. Rust allowed toprogress beyond this point may require removal of the disc from wheelassembly to properly clean both faces. Wire brushing followed bysanding with 220 grit sandpaper can restore the braking surface forcontinued use.

D. Chrome/Performance Gold DiscMaintenance

The primary purpose of chrome plated and performance gold discs is toretard corrosion on the disc flange (rubbing surface) which, if pitted, willwear out linings rapidly. Chrome is a porous material. Performance Goldis also porous but to a much lesser degree than the chrome. Both willallow moisture to penetrate and discolor, giving the appearance ofcorrosion. To restore the original luster of the cup surface, polish withcommon automotive chrome polish and a non-metallic abrasive pad (suchas 3M Scotch Brite®) – DO NOT USE steel wool. The main area of concernshould be the disc flange. As long as it is clean and corrosion-free, thedisc will provide the service life designed into it.

The plating will increase the life of a standard disc. When the platingwears off, which it eventually will, you then have a standard disc to weardown to the minimum thickness. The added benefit is the plating will beintact on the non-rubbing surfaces as opposed to the paint on a standarddisc.

All wheel assembly tie bolt and nut torque values listed are to be appliedto the nut only. A “D” shown adjacent to the torque value indicates thevalue to be a “Dry” torque only. An “L” shown adjacent to the torquevalue indicates the value to be a “Lubtork” value. “Lubtork” requires theapplication of an antiseize compound conforming to MIL-T-5544 orMIL-T-83483 to all friction surfaces, prior to torquing. Only use theantiseize specified for your wheel assembly.

CAUTION: Do not “Lubtork” any bolt and nut combinations that arespecified as a “Dry” torque value. If there is any conflict or question

regarding dry torque, Lubtork or torque value on your assembly,please contact Cleveland Customer Support for resolution.

H. Back Plate Tie Bolt TorqueA “D” shown adjacent to the torque value indicates the value to be a“Dry” torque only. An “L” shown adjacent to the torque value indicates a“Lubtork” torque only. Apply an antiseize compound conforming toMIL-T-5544 or MIL-T-5544 to all friction surfaces. Overtorquing(exceeding these values) could cause depressions in the brake cylinder,which result in dragging or bound up brakes. Use a torque wrench wheninstalling back plate bolts to insure the proper torquing values are attained.Replace the back plate tie bolts with approved bolts as shown in theCleveland Product Catalog. Depressions in the brake cylinder (surfaceA) exceeding 0.005 inch (0.127 mm) deep require replacement of thebrake cylinder. Use only the antiseize specified for your brake assembly.
